What generally stops working, and why it matters when you select an ac repair service
Air conditioning is straightforward physics dressed in sheet metal. The refrigerant moves warmth from inside to outdoors. Air moves across coils. Controls inform motors and shutoffs when to work. A lot of failings map back to one of 3 issues: electric components aging out, air movement restrictions, or refrigerant issues.
Electrical weak spots show up initially due to the fact that they live a tough life. Begin capacitors swell and die, contactors arc, follower electric motors overheat. An excellent cooling and heating Repair service tech carries common capacitors, relays, and a couple of global motors and can have you running within an hour. They likewise test voltage drop as opposed to just switching parts, because a sagging line can transform a fresh capacitor into a grenade.
Airflow is the peaceful killer. A matted filter, a blower wheel caked with dust, a return plenum too little by half, or air ducts that leak 20 percent of your air into a hot attic will make a 16 SEER system behave like a worn out 8 SEER. An hvac firm that only checks refrigerant stress without measuring fixed pressure, temperature split, and real airflow is presuming. On healthy systems in cooling down setting, you desire a 16 to 22 level Fahrenheit decline throughout the interior coil, practical tons relying on moisture and return temperature level. You additionally desire overall external static typically under 0.5 inches water column for the majority of domestic air handlers, unless the producer allows higher. Numbers matter due to the fact that they point to root causes.
Refrigerant issues are the most misdiagnosed. A technology that attaches evaluates and states the system reduced without gauging superheat and subcool, looking for frost patterns, or making use of a scale when including charge, is rolling dice with your compressor. With the shift from R-22 to R-410A to more recent blends in some areas, a seasoned air conditioner fixing pro understands the cooling agent your system requires, brings the proper installations, and recuperates and bills by weight, not hunch. If your system uses R-22, any type of hvac repair service worth hiring will explain your options, consisting of a cautious leak search, temporary top-off if legal and suitable in your location, or a course toward cooling and heating Substitute when continued billing becomes a cash pit.
When you evaluate an a/c repair solution, listen for just how they speak about these principles. Do they talk in concrete measurements or unclear confidences? Do they ask about your filter changes, the scent of the air, which spaces run warm? The most effective technologies develop a story from signs and symptoms to physics. That is just how issues get taken care of for good.
Repair or change: a practical general rule with real variables
There is an usual regulation that says, if the price to fix multiplied by the age in years goes beyond the rate of a new system, it is time to change. That can be helpful, but blunt regulations ignore essential context.
If your 8-year-old 3-ton system requires an ECM blower motor for $1,200, et cetera of the equipment is tidy, quiet, and properly sized, a repair is sensible. If your 15-year-old condenser has a leaking coil, your ducts are undersized, and the furnace goes to 85 percent performance with a fractured warm exchanger danger, stacking money on repairs gets hard to justify. Power costs, regional rebates, and environment matter. In a hot, damp region where the system runs 1,500 to 2,000 hours annually, a dive from a weathered 10 SEER to a 16 SEER with far better hidden elimination can shave a visible chunk off the energy bill and improve comfort. In a moderate environment where a/c runs 300 hours annually, comfort upgrades drive the choice greater than payback.
Look for heating and cooling specialists who can design these compromises with genuine numbers. Hands-on J load estimations and AHRI-matched equipment scores are not paperwork for their very own purpose. They reveal whether your existing 4-ton unit was masking duct problems that a brand-new 3-ton variable-speed heatpump might address more elegantly, especially if paired with thoughtful HVAC system installment tweaks like return enlargement or balancing dampers. A pro will bring up the entire system, not simply the shiny outdoor unit.

Price, openness, and what a fair billing looks like
The most significant fear in ac repair service is a shock bill. The job behind the numbers is not mystical, so the invoice needs to not be either. A lot of stores make use of a couple of models: time and products, or flat-rate rates. Time and materials can be reasonable if the per hour price and part markup are disclosed, and if the tech is reliable. Flat-rate prices covers the analysis, the part, and the labor into a publication cost. It can feel high for straightforward swaps and reduced for knuckle-busting repair services, but it removes the incentive to dawdle.
A reasonable analysis cost ranges by market, typically $79 to $149 for residential, with after-hours costs. Repairs like a capacitor substitute might run a few hundred dollars complete, mirroring the component, a stocked vehicle, and the tech's time and guarantee. A condenser follower electric motor swap can be in the $350 to $700 range relying on motor type and accessibility. Coil replacements or compressor modifications climb into four figures, and then an honest talk about HVAC Replacement belongs on the table.
Insist on specifics. The article needs to list the failed component, the examinations utilized to confirm it, and any kind of contributing factors. If the evaporator coil is cold, note the filter problem, blower rate faucet, static stress, and refrigerant dimensions. Vague documentation invites repeat failures.
Inside an experienced analysis visit
The first ten mins separate a parts-changer from a pro. A skilled technology starts with background: How long has the concern been present, any kind of current work, breaker trips, noises, odors, water leakages. Then they relocate to visual evaluation: filter, coil sanitation, condensate drainpipe, blower wheel, electrical panel for burned circuitry, contactor wear, capacitor swelling, and indicators of oil at refrigeration joints.
Next comes dimension. At the air handler, they examine complete external fixed pressure and compare to the nameplate limitation. At the return and supply, they measure temperature split. At the condenser, they make use of evaluates and clamp thermocouples to check out pressures and line temperature levels, calculating superheat and subcool against maker charts or target tables. Electric tests include verifying line voltage under lots, amp draw of motors versus RLA/FLA, and microfarads on capacitors.
A solid ac repair pro does not require to explain every reading to you, but when asked, they ought to translate numbers right into ordinary English. As an example: Your overall static is 0.82 inches water column, where your air trainer is ranked for 0.5. That is choking air flow. The blower is drawing 8.6 amps against a 7.1 amp score, which is why the motor overheated. We can get you running today by cleaning the blower and coil and setting a higher speed tap, however you will remain to stress the system till we enlarge the return or add a 2nd return. This is exactly how little fixes and bigger recommendations line up honestly.
Maintenance that truly settles, and what is fluff
Every a/c firm sells maintenance strategies. Some are worth it, some are a mailer with a magnet. The core of beneficial HVAC Maintenance is cleaning and measurement. On AC, that suggests cleaning the exterior coil with the right cleaning agent and water pressure, cleaning up the interior coil if obtainable, clearing and treating the condensate drain, validating cooling agent cost by superheat/subcool or manufacturer-specific methods, checking static stress and temperature level split, tightening electric connections, and testing safety controls. Filter adjustments need to be regular adequate to keep pressure decline practical. Numerous homes do much better with a high quality 1-inch pleated filter altered monthly in summer than with a limiting 4-inch high-MERV filter that is left as well long.

When heating and cooling Installment is the best move
When repair service expenses stack up or convenience has actually never been rather right, a thoughtful a/c Installment pays rewards for a years or even more. The initial step is to size the tools to the tons with Hand-operated J, not square footage thinking. A shocking number of homes are overcooled in mild weather condition and underdehumidified since the system is a heap as well big. In moist environments, variable-speed heatpump and air handlers can run much longer at reduced ability, drawing moisture better while maintaining constant temperatures.
Ductwork is entitled to as much focus as the box. Hands-on D design sets out duct dimensions to provide target cfm to every space at a practical static. In the area, I have seen 6-inch flex runs attempting to feed 2 rooms and a master suite with a single 8-inch trunk. No condenser can cure that. Sealing ducts with mastic, expanding returns, and balancing dampers can go down fixed by 0.2 to 0.3 inches, which subsequently cuts blower power draw and sound while improving coil performance.
Ask your a/c service providers whether they determine provided airflow after mount and provide an appointing report. That record should include fixed stress, total cfm, system capacity checks, and thermostat configuration. If they just set the outdoor unit, braze and vacuum, and repel, you are rolling the dice on a ten-year investment.
Heat pumps, furnaces, and the ac heating and cooling puzzle
The old split of air conditioning outdoors and gas furnace inside your home still suits many homes, specifically where winter lows stay well below freezing. However modern heatpump have transformed the game. Cold-climate devices can deliver helpful warm at exterior temperatures in the teens, often lower, and they do so with coefficient of performance over 2 in those arrays. That means two devices of warmth for each one device of power taken in. If your utility prices and climate align, a heat pump backed by electrical resistance or a dual-fuel setup with a gas heater can stabilize comfort and price. A capable hvac company will certainly model your operating costs, not just ahead of time price, and take into consideration incentives in your area.
Control technique issues. Thermostats that understand how to phase or regulate tools prevent brief biking and unneeded aux heat calls. If you set up a variable-speed heat pump and set the thermostat to an easy on/off curve, you are leaving convenience on the table.

What you can inspect prior to requiring ac repair
Small checks occasionally save a check out, and excellent a/c fixing pros do not mind strolling you with them by phone.
Verify the thermostat is set to cool, with the setpoint below the current temperature. Change batteries if it uses them. Check the breaker panel. Completely reset any stumbled or half-tripped breakers by switching them off, after that on. Try to find a heating system or air trainer breaker and an outside condenser breaker. Inspect the filter. If it is blocked or older than 60 to 90 days, change it. A significantly obstructed filter can trigger topping and closed the system down. Look exterior. Is the condenser running and the follower spinning? If the follower is not spinning but the system hums, transform it off at the disconnect and ask for solution. Do not press the fan blades. Check for water at the indoor unit. A tripped condensate security button because of a stopped up drainpipe will certainly quit cooling to prevent overflow.If these actions do not take care of the problem, a hvac repair solution will get you the rest of the way.

Warranty fine print that surprises homeowners
Most major suppliers provide 10-year restricted components service warranties if the equipment is signed up within 60 to 90 days of setup. Labor is different. Some a/c contractors include one to two years of labor service warranty, then offer expanded labor insurance coverage. Ask whether your strategy is administered by the supplier or a third party, what the insurance deductible is, and whether it is transferable to a brand-new homeowner. Keep your billings from cooling and heating Upkeep sees, because some guarantees require recorded maintenance to stay in force.
For repairs, ask if the part is OEM or a top quality global substitute and what the service warranty term is on both the part and the labor. A trusted air conditioning repair solution will certainly see to it the brand-new control board or motor is not just covered theoretically, but that they guarantee the installation.
Two short instance stories that show the difference
A family members called with an air conditioner that froze every night, then defrosted by early morning. One more company had included refrigerant twice. We showed up to locate a brand-new 5-inch MERV 13 filter packed right into a 4-inch closet, plus a return air duct necked down to 12 inches feeding a 3-ton system. Static pressure tested at 0.96 inches water column. We fixed the return, upsized a brief trunk, and set the blower profile to a reduced ramp to boost latent removal. The device quit icing and indoor moisture dropped from 62 percent to half on muggy days. No more twelve o'clock at night hairdryer on the coil.
A bungalow with an R-22 system maintained shedding air conditioning after tornados. The home owner was afraid the most awful. We found a contactor welded shut and a missing surge protector on a residence with frequent voltage droops. We changed the contactor, set up a rise protector sized for the condenser, and counseled the owner on the dwindling R-22 circumstance. They chose to ride the system for two even more seasons while budgeting for HVAC Replacement, using the upkeep brows through to intend a switch to a 2-stage heatpump with air duct securing. Clear plan, zero panic.
